PCTY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

484 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Paylocity (PCTY)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$6.66B — down 17% from $7.99B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 68 funds closed out of PCTY and 67 opened new positions — a net loss of 1 holder — while 177 trimmed existing stakes and 175 added.

The largest buyer was Alyeska Investment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$116M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$406M.
